For those not familiar with the Enforcer by Sleekcraft. They call it a 28' boat,
in fact it is as big as everyone elses 30' boat. They don't measure the swim
steps.
Probably the most copied boat on the planet. At one time there was 8 different companies building that same boat. Great rough water boat,
considering it is a rather low profile hot rod look, huge cabin, huge open bow,
doesn't need trim tabs! unless it's real rough and if you spin a lefty prop, it
goes faster and is easier to drive. Wow, I'm not selling this boat. Just thought I'd comment. $55,000 is a very righteous deal if it's clean etc.
